Trading.com is known for competitive pricing on basic trades, especially for beginners. However, Oanda fee structure, though slightly higher, covers a broader range of services, making it more suitable for active traders.
New users will likely find Trading.com sign-up process more intuitive. Meanwhile, Oanda takes a more regulated path to onboarding, which could benefit traders seeking high capital limits and detailed agreements.
If you're trading on-the-go, Trading.com mobile platform is fluid and intuitive. Oanda desktop and web apps are more robust, making them suitable for in-depth trading sessions.
Trading.com delivers a robust ecosystem for seasoned traders, whereas Oanda focuses on ease of access and modern usability.
